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Before students can write successful classroom assignments, they must know grammar. "Student Success Grammar Skills," makes it easy for middle school, high school, college students and adult learners to improve their language and writing abilities. In this book, students learn to effectively put words and phrases together before tackling essays, research papers, and other longer, written documents. "Student Success Grammar Skills," features plain English explanations, knowledge checks, and chapter exercises to reinforce learning. Any student, parent, teacher or self-directed learner can benefit from the grammar lessons covered in this book.
